Tottenham Hotspur head into Thursday night still searching for a first Premier League win of 2026, and all eyes will be on Igor Tudor’s team selection as Crystal Palace arrive in north London. Let’s take a look at our predicted Tottenham XI.
Tottenham Hotspur will go again looking for their first victory of 2026 in the Premier League on Thursday when they face Crystal Palace.
The Lilywhites have featured ten times in the league since the turn of the year and have yet to record a single win, with their last victory coming against Palace back in December.
The Eagles, on the other hand, have struggled for form with two wins in their last five, but they still boast a better record than Spurs, who have managed one point from their last 15.
With relegation looking very real, getting points on the board is crucial for Igor Tudor and his men, and we have now attempted to predict how the Croat could line up on Thursday night.
